My lifts are smaller then the utility lights lots of guys use. I'm going to drill a small hole in the side of the front body mount bracket and have them aimed towards the ground at the front tire. For the rear l'll probably do the same I'll post pics when I'm done
Those lights are great. I have them on my front on a switch, and rear spliced into reverse lights. Great idea to use them as rock lights. They're so cheap I'll end up with a dozen of those things at the very least.
